Battery Care Tips
Battery Care Tips
🔹 Getting Started
Charge your new battery fully before you use it for the first time. Over the next few charge cycles, run your device down to around 20% before you recharge—this helps the battery perform its best. After that, charge whenever you need to.
🔹 Keep It Healthy
Avoid letting your battery completely drain or staying plugged in constantly. Both extremes wear it out faster. Store the battery in a cool, dry place when you're not using it, since heat damages batteries quickly.

Avita Essential NE14A2 — 7.4V Li-Polymer Replacement Battery (PT3165115-2S)
This is a 7.4V 3200mAh (23.68Wh) lithium-polymer replacement battery for the Avita Essential NE14A2 14-inch notebook. It matches OEM part number PT3165115-2S and fits directly into the NE14A2 chassis. Install it when the original cell no longer holds charge or fails to power the laptop off the wall.
- NE14A2 fitment: The NE14A2 uses a slim 4.00mm-profile Li-Polymer pack on a 7.4V two-cell rail. This replacement matches that connector pinout and physical envelope — 230.80 × 63.00 × 4.00mm — so the pack seats flush without case modification.
- Bench tested on actual hardware: We cycled this cell through charge and load discharge on the NE14A2 platform. The BMS communicated correctly with the system EC, and the pack reached full rated capacity without triggering a thermal or voltage-fault cutoff.
- Post-install calibration on the NE14A2: After fitting this battery, run one full discharge to hibernate-cutoff, then charge uninterrupted to 100%. This resets the BIOS battery learn cycle on the NE14A2 and clears the inaccurate health warning the EC logs after every cell swap.
BIOS reporting poor battery health on the NE14A2 after swap
The NE14A2 embedded controller reads health data from the battery's EEPROM on first boot after installation. That EEPROM data reflects the new cell's factory state, which the EC hasn't learned yet — so it flags health as poor or unknown. This isn't a fault with the replacement cell. Running a full discharge-to-hibernate followed by an uninterrupted charge to 100% gives the EC one complete learn cycle and clears the warning. If the health flag persists after two full cycles, check that the battery connector is fully seated.
NE14A2 shutting down at 20–30% charge shown on screen
This happens when the fuel gauge IC hasn't calibrated against the new cell's actual voltage curve. The gauge reads a percentage based on the old cell's discharge profile, so it loses accuracy near the low end — the laptop hits the cell's real voltage floor before the OS expects it. The fix is two full calibration cycles: discharge to hibernate-cutoff each time, then charge to 100% without interruption. After the second cycle, the fuel gauge IC maps the new curve and the shutdown-at-30% behaviour stops. Target cell voltage at hibernate cutoff is approximately 6.0V.

Frequently Asked Questions
The Avita Essential NE14A2 shows the battery Wh rating as wrong in system info after I swapped the cell — is something broken?
The Wh figure shown in system info comes from the EEPROM on the battery pack, and the value the EC reads on first boot is the factory-rated figure, not a live measured value. The NE14A2's embedded controller hasn't run a learn cycle against the new cell yet, so the number looks off. Run one full discharge-to-hibernate and an uninterrupted charge to 100% — after that cycle the EC updates its stored Wh figure to match the actual cell.
My NE14A2 stops charging at 80% and never reaches 100% — is the replacement battery faulty?
This is almost always a BIOS-controlled charge limit, not a battery fault. Some Avita NE14A2 firmware versions ship with a battery longevity mode enabled that caps charge at 80%. Go into the BIOS setup utility, look under Power or Battery settings, and disable any charge threshold or battery care mode. If no such setting appears, check whether any pre-installed Avita utility software is enforcing the limit from within the OS — disable it there and reboot.
The fuel gauge on the NE14A2 jumps erratically — showing 60%, then 45%, then 55% within minutes — after installing the new battery. What causes that?
The fuel gauge IC on the NE14A2 uses a stored discharge model to estimate remaining capacity. When a new cell with a different actual voltage curve is installed, the IC is still running calculations against the old model, so percentage readings swing until it re-learns the curve. This corrects itself after two complete calibration cycles — each cycle means discharging fully to hibernate-cutoff, then charging uninterrupted to 100%. After the second cycle, the gauge IC locks onto the new cell's curve and readings stabilise.
